Description

2'-Iodospiperone is a high-purity iodinated derivative of the butyrophenone class, serving as a critical intermediate and reference standard in advanced pharmaceutical research and development. Its primary value lies in its utility for studying and developing novel dopamine receptor ligands, particularly for neurological and psychiatric applications. This compound is essential for researchers and manufacturers in the pharmaceutical, biotechnology, and fine chemical synthesis sectors who require precise, well-characterized building blocks for drug discovery programs.

Application

  • Pharmaceutical Intermediate: Key synthetic precursor in the research and development of novel antipsychotic and neuroleptic agents targeting dopamine receptors.
  • Biochemical Research: Used as a reference standard and tracer compound in receptor binding assays and pharmacological studies to investigate dopamine D2 receptor interactions.
  • Radiopharmaceutical Development: Serves as a precursor molecule for the synthesis of radioiodinated analogs used in positron emission tomography (PET) imaging and diagnostic applications.
  • Fine Chemical Synthesis: A specialized building block for constructing complex molecules in medicinal chemistry and custom synthesis projects.
  • Academic & Institutional Research: Utilized in universities and research institutes for fundamental studies on neurotransmission and central nervous system (CNS) drug mechanisms.

Basic Information

Product Name 2'-Iodospiperone
CAS No. 103445-60-9
Molecular Formula C23H26FIN2O2
Molecular Weight 508.37 g/mol
Synonyms 2'-Iodospiperone; 8-[4-(4-Fluorophenyl)-4-oxobutyl]-1-(2-iodophenyl)-1,3,8-triazaspiro[4.5]decan-4-one; 1-(2-Iodophenyl)-4-[4-(4-fluorophenyl)-4-oxobutyl]piperazin-2-one; Iodospiperone (2'-isomer); Spiperone, 2'-iodo-
